Ballet classes include teaching in body alignment, technique and body position. Ballet is a foundational technique and is crucial to the technical development of many styles of dance. This is a beginner ballet class and no experience is needed. Students will learn foundational ballet technique to include 1st-5th position, relevé, plea, tendu, rond de jambe, pirouette turns, splits, pas de bourrée and more. This will all be applied through a choreographed ballet dance. Each class will start with a ballet warm-up including stretching and strength training. We will then teach the skills and technique portion of the class (listed above). Each student will be expected to demonstrate the skills from the previous week to get critique and feedback for growth. Each class will end with building on a dance we are learning to demonstrate the comprehension and growth in the ballet skills learned. In the final class each student will perform the skills and the dance as a solo performance for the other students in the class. Class attire and shoes will be needed. Proper class attire helps students remember proper class etiquette, helps the instructor correct proper form and posture, and promotes professionalism. Ballet requires focus and discipline both mentally and physically so students will be required to practice both during class time. There will be a time of sharing and social interaction as we wait for all students to join the class (usually the first 5 minutes) but after that students are expected to focus and concentrate on the skills being developed. The success in the performance will depend on the amount of work students put in each week.
